Physiotherapist
A physical therapist is a healthcare professional specialized in the evaluation, prevention, treatment, and rehabilitation of injuries and conditions that affect movement and physical function.
Physical therapy helps patients with muscle pain, sports injuries, back problems, herniated discs, tendonitis, fractures, sprains, facial paralysis, stroke recovery, neurological conditions, and post-surgical rehabilitation.
It is recommended to see a physical therapist after an injury, surgery, accident, or when experiencing chronic pain, mobility problems, or physical limitations in order to receive proper treatment and improve quality of life.
A physical therapist uses different techniques such as therapeutic exercises, manual therapy, massage therapy, electrical stimulation, stretching, ultrasound therapy, dry needling, and muscle strengthening programs to relieve pain, improve mobility, restore physical function, and prevent future injuries.
Physical therapy can also help reduce the need for medications, improve posture, increase functional independence, and accelerate the return to daily, sports, and work activities.
